The Fulbright Commission Colombia’s annual gala, “A Night Full of Bright,” held at the U.S. Embassy Residence, served as the setting for an institutional milestone: the presentation of the 2026 Fulbright Excellence Awards.

Since its inception in 2007, this award has been the highest honor bestowed annually by the Commission on former Colombian scholarship recipients for their exceptional careers, academic rigor, and contributions to the country’s development. After having honored former presidents, ministers, and high-ranking government officials in previous years, this year’s ceremony changed its traditional format—which had awarded a single distinction per year—to present five awards in strategic areas, reflecting the diversity and depth of the impact of our Fulbright Alumni network.

Five perspectives, one shared goal of transformation

This historic edition reaffirms the philosophy of our manifesto: “We are full of people meant to build a brighter future.” The 2026 honorees embody the essence of the Outbound programs: brilliant minds who took Colombian talent to the United States and returned home to lead lasting cultural, scientific, business, and social change.

The award was presented in the following five strategic categories:

🎖️En la categoría Cultural and Artistic Advocacy: Leila Cobo, Chief Content Officer, en Billboard.

🎖️In the Social and Territorial Development category: Natalia Ocampo Díaz, Head of Sustainability at Crepes & Waffles.

🎖️In the Governance and Democracy category: Juanita Goebertus Estrada, Director of the Americas Division at Human Rights Watch.

🎖️In the Innovation in Education category: Juliana Salazar Borda, Principal of the Buckingham School.

🎖️In the Transformative Business Leadership category: Juan Carlos Mora Uribe, President of Bancolombia.

A Legacy of Lasting Connections

Our Fulbright Excellence Award not only honors individual achievements but also highlights the social return on investment that educational exchanges represent. By linking academic excellence to Colombia’s most pressing challenges, our former fellows demonstrate that science diplomacy is a driving force for ongoing transformation.

“This year is very special for us, because we are celebrating 250 years of U.S. independence, and we have yet another reason to celebrate: five former Fulbright scholars are being honored with the Fulbright Award for Excellence in various categories for their leadership and outstanding contributions in areas critical to strengthening knowledge networks between our countries,” said Hugo Guevara, Chargé d’Affaires at the U.S. Diplomatic Mission in Bogotá.
